Web29 Jun 2024 · CIN 2 Moderate Dysplasia and CIN 3 Severe Dysplasia. CIN 2 refers to moderate dysplasia that affects about one-third to two-thirds of the epithelium, while the severe dyskaryosis CIN 3 is a condition that affects more than two-thirds of the epithelial layer.
